Test Analyst - Birmingham

Hybrid working - 2/3 days per week onsite

Salary upto £36,000

Test Analyst required for a leading client based in Birmingham. My client is currently seeking a Test Analyst to come on board to ensure that testing meets business requirements by collaborating closely with project teams and developers to thoroughly understand user needs and system impacts, ensuring successful delivery.

In this role, you will be a key contributor throughout the project life cycle, focusing on quality and testing. You'll drive efficiency improvements, build strong relationships, and communicate issues or concerns to project teams and developers effectively. If you're passionate about high-standard testing and eager to understand various aspects of the business and systems to prevent production issues, this role is an excellent fit.

You'll be actively involved from the beginning to the end of the software development life cycle, contributing at every stage, with a particular focus on managing the transition between development and User Acceptance Testing (UAT).

Key skills and responsibilities,

  • Strong Testing experience
  • Previous UAT testing
  • Proven experience with manual testing, including system, integration, and regression testing.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and test cycles simultaneously.
  • Strong skills in understanding and analysing technical documentation, with awareness of quality standards for software development projects.
  • Translate functional requirements and specifications into comprehensive test cases.
  • Develop Test Plans and Status Reports independently.
  • Lead daily triages during the test execution phase.
  • Perform manual testing across a variety of software products.
  • Create and document test strategies and approaches.
  • Execute test cases and evaluate results to ensure quality.
  • Proficiency in using Azure DevOps.
  • Familiarity with SAP is advantageous.
  • Experience in payroll testing or related functional knowledge is preferred.
